Identification-based barrier techniques
First Claim
1. A method for security and/or automation systems for controlling access to a home, comprising:
- detecting a face of the first user in a field of view of a first camera or a second camera, wherein the first camera and the second camera are separated by a predetermined distance;
capturing, based at least in part on the detecting, by the first camera a first image of the face of the first user at a first location a first distance away from the barrier, and by the second camera a second image of the face of the first user at a second location a second distance away from the barrier;
comparing, based at least in part on the capturing, the first image, or the second image, or a combination thereof with a database of identifying information;
determining an identity of a first user outside a home based at least in part on the comparing, and based at least in part on a facial recognition of the first user;
determining a designation of the first user based at least in part on the determined identity of the first user; and
initiating a change of a lock of a barrier based at least in part on the determined designation of the first user.
6 Assignments
0 Petitions
Accused Products
Abstract
Methods and systems are described for controlling access to a home based on user occupancy. According to at least one embodiment, an apparatus for controlling access to a home based on user occupancy includes a processor, a memory in electronic communication with the processor, and instructions stored in the memory which are executable by a processor to determine a location of a user of a home automation system relative to a barrier of a home being monitored by the home automation system. The instructions are executable to determine whether to permit a change in a locking mechanism of the barrier based in part on the determined location of the user, and maintain a current state of the home automation system.
49 Citations
18 Claims
-
1. A method for security and/or automation systems for controlling access to a home, comprising:
-
detecting a face of the first user in a field of view of a first camera or a second camera, wherein the first camera and the second camera are separated by a predetermined distance; capturing, based at least in part on the detecting, by the first camera a first image of the face of the first user at a first location a first distance away from the barrier, and by the second camera a second image of the face of the first user at a second location a second distance away from the barrier; comparing, based at least in part on the capturing, the first image, or the second image, or a combination thereof with a database of identifying information; determining an identity of a first user outside a home based at least in part on the comparing, and based at least in part on a facial recognition of the first user; determining a designation of the first user based at least in part on the determined identity of the first user; and initiating a change of a lock of a barrier based at least in part on the determined designation of the first user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16)
-
-
17. An apparatus for security and/or automation systems, comprising:
-
a processor; memory in electronic communication with the processor; and instructions stored in the memory, the instructions being executable by the processor to; detecting a face of the first user in a field of view of a first camera or a second camera, wherein the first camera and the second camera are separated by a predetermined distance; capturing, based at least in part on the detecting, by a first camera a first image of the face of the first user at a first location a first distance away from the barrier, and by the second camera a second image of the face of the first user at a second location a second distance away from the barrier; comparing, based at least in part on the capturing, the first image, or the second image, or a combination thereof with a database of identifying information; determining an identity of a first user outside a home based at least in part on the comparing, and based at least in part on a facial recognition of the first user; determine a designation of the first user based at least in part on the determined identity of the first user; and initiate a change of a lock of a barrier based at least in part on the determined designation of the first user.
-
-
18. A non-transitory computer-readable medium storing computer-executable code, the code executable by a processor to:
-
determine an identity of a first user outside a home based at least in part on a facial recognition of the first user, wherein the facial recognition comprises; detect a face of the first user in a field of view of a first camera or a second camera, wherein the first camera and the second camera are separated by a predetermined distance; capture, based at least in part on the detecting, by the first camera a first image of the face of the first user at a first location a first distance away from the barrier, and by the second camera a second image of the face of the first user at a second location a second distance away from the barrier; compare, based at least in part on the capturing, the first image, or the second image, or a combination thereof with a database of identifying information; determine an identity of a first user outside a home based at least in part on the comparing, and based at least in part on a facial recognition of the first user; determine a designation of the first user based at least in part on the determined identity of the first user; and initiate a change of a lock of a barrier based at least in part on the determined designation of the first user.
-
Specification